Which sentence is an example of indirect characterization?

Every morning, rain or shine, Levi hit the trail and ran exactly nine and a quarter miles.

Max was not just goal-directed--he was downright obsessive when it came to sports.

Her name was Honor but that was about the only thing that was honorable about her.

Instead of Ruth, they should have named her Ruthless--she was that cruel.

"Every morning, rain or shine, Levi hit the trail and ran exactly nine and a quarter miles."

Explanation: this shows Levi's discipline/ritual through his actions (indirect characterization). The other sentences state traits outright (direct characterization).
